SRP EV Flex Charge™ FAQ

What is SRP EV Flex Charge?
  • SRP EV Flex Charge is a pilot program offered by SRP designed to help EV owners earn money while charging at home, and allowing SRP to make brief adjustments to their charging schedule and speed to help manage impacts on the electrical system during periods of high electric demand. By participating in the program, you are helping SRP study the potential for new technologies to manage energy demand on the electrical system during “peak hours,” which occur when energy usage dramatically increases. The SRP EV Flex Charge program seeks to take some of the strain off the grid during those busier times of the day to avoid costly upgrades to the electrical system. This will help SRP maintain reliability and affordability for all SRP customers.

  • With SRP EV Flex Charge, you can earn $50 for enrolling your qualifying Level 2 charger and agreeing to let SRP make brief adjustments to your charger’s energy use during periods of increased electric demand.

  • Earn a $25 bill credit each additional year of participation.

  • Conservation events can occur any day of the week except on holidays. You will be notified before an event via your charger’s app.

  • You can opt out of an event at any time by adjusting your charger back to its normal settings.

Which EV chargers qualify for the program?

See the chart below for eligible charging equipment. Your charger must be installed and activated with internet connectivity prior to enrollment. Your Wi-Fi connection and EV charger(s) must be connected to your EV charger manufacturer’s account. You must have an account with your EV charger’s manufacturer to enroll in the program. If you do not have one, you will need to establish one prior to enrollment.

Upon submitting my application, when will I be notified of my status in the program?
  • SRP will provide email confirmation of your status in the program. It could take up to four weeks to see an email confirmation of acceptance into the program.

  • Participation is limited for this pilot program, as it intends to inform future managed charging programs. SRP may apply additional eligibility criteria to ensure the program studies a diverse mix of vehicle charger manufacturers, models and customer rate plans. SRP reserves the right to accept or deny program applications as needed to achieve the desired mix of participants.

How will I receive my program incentive?

Program enrollment incentives are paid in the form of bill credits on your SRP electric bill within two billing cycles once you are approved into the program. If you remain in the program, the annual incentive will be paid upon the start of the second year.

I have two EV chargers at home. Can I enroll both in this program?

Yes, if both chargers qualify for the program. However, there is a limit of two per household.

How will I know that a conservation event is in progress?

Depending on the EV charger manufacturer, notifications may appear before or at the start of the event in your web or mobile application.

How will my EV charger be adjusted during a Conservation Event?

At the start of an event, your charger will be automatically adjusted to delay the vehicle charging. The adjustment will typically last no more than four hours and will not occur on holidays. Once the conservation event is over, your charger will return to its normal operation. You can opt out of an event at any time from your charger manufacturer’s mobile app.

Will participating in the program negatively impact my vehicle receiving a full charge?

Conservation events will only temporarily delay the vehicle charging for up to a few hours, with minimal impact to the ability for your vehicle to get the charge it needs every day.

Am I allowed to opt out of conservation events?

Yes. At any time during an event, you can opt out from your charger manufacturer’s web or mobile app.

Will I be notified of events?

ChargePoint

ChargePoint provides notifications via email, text message and in-app 24 hours before the event occurs or immediately if the event is scheduled within 24 hours.

For example:

  • If SRP schedules an event one week out on a Wednesday between 5 and 9 p.m., a participating customer will receive a notification on Tuesday at 5 p.m.

  • If SRP schedules an event for the same day at 8 a.m. between 5 and 9 p.m., participating customers will receive an immediate alert.

Enel X

  • Event notifications are all in-app

  • Notifications are sent immediately if the event start time is less than 1 hour from when it’s scheduled

  • Notifications are sent 1 hour prior to the event if the event start time is greater than 1 hour from when it’s scheduled

What should I expect during an event?

ChargePoint

  • Participating customers can tap the in-app event notification to turn off participation once the event has started. The customer will remain in the event if no action is taken.

  • After receiving the notification, the user can also go to the “Home Charger” in-app screen to opt out of the event.

  • The event is always present in the in-app experience.

  • When the event is in progress, the charger’s charging status either displays as paused or stopped or at a lower charge rate depending on SRP’s goals for the given demand response event.

  • Customers can tap on the “Utility Event” option in-app and turn participation off to continue charging as usual.

  • The event will disappear from the in-app screen automatically once it ends. When the charger has a set charging schedule and there is an event during the scheduled charging time, the app screen will update to display when the charger will begin recharging on its set schedule based on the event duration.

  • If the user turns the participation toggle off, the charging status updates from the scheduled time it would resume charging to “Not participating”.

Enel X

  • Customers will not receive notice of an SRP charging event before the event start time but will see a notification during the event in their app.

  • When an event is occurring, customers will be able to see “Charging is paused due to Demand Response event” in their app.

  • Customers can opt out of an event and start charging immediately by selecting “Resume” option from the “Home” tab in the app.
